Abstract: The numerical investigations presented in this paper deal with active flow control approach at the rear end of the Ahmed body model with the slant angle of 25°.Results of the velocity, pressure and vorticity field demonstrate the main reasons that cause the pressure drag. The influence of the spanwise and streamwise vortices rolling up from the slant and the edges on the recirculation zone behind the body is examined. A control slot is set on the separated line at the conjunction of the roof and the slant. Two different actuation concepts by blowing and suction steady jets through the slot lead to a drug increase of 5.61% and a drug reduction of 13.20% with the efficiency of 12.53% respectively.

Abstract: Along with the raising of the train speed, aerodynamic noise of the high-speed train is generated more and more significantly and their reduction has become one of the key factors to control noise of the high-speed train. Aerodynamic noise radiated from the high-speed train surface was analyzed numerically. The mathematical and physical models of the three dimensional flow field of the high-speed train were established and the external steady and unsteady flow fields of the high-speed train were calculated by using the standard "k-ε" turbulence model and large eddy simulation (LES) respectively. On the basis of the steady flow field, aerodynamic noise sources on the car body surface of the high-speed train are calculated by using the broadband noise source model. On the basis of the unsteady flow field, the time domain characteristics of fluctuating pressures on the car body surface are analyzed. The sound pressure level on the surface pressure demonstrating is calculated and the flow field of some critical parts is analyzed.

Abstract: Numerical simulation of flow field and flow noise was carried out on SUBOFF with Lighthill acoustical analogy and large eddy simulation method. The results agreed well with the numerical and experimental results obtained from published literature. The validation of the computational method of flow noise used in this paper was carried out. The geometric model was established for the unmanned underwater vehicle with full appendages and the flow field’s computational region discretization was carried out by using structural grid. Numerical simulation of flow noise for unmanned underwater vehicle with full appendages was taken. The numerical results show that the angle of attack has little effect on the flow noise level of the vehicle while the angle ranged from 0° to 4°. Compared with the “+”-type rudders, the flow noise level of the underwater vehicle with “X”-type rudders is about 3dB lower.

Abstract: Statistical energy analysis(SEA) method has many advantages in analysis of high frequency, high modal density and complex dynamic systems. Dividing high-speed train cab into a series of sub-systems, the SEA model of high-speed train cab was established. The factors affecting the cab noise, such as modal density, damping loss factors, coupling loss factors, were gotten by theoretical analysis combined with experiments. Using large eddy simulation method, the fluctuation pressures from train head surface were calculated. Using fluctuation pressure as excitation source, wind noise spectra and power flow of sub-systems in cab were obtained, which provided the basis for the control of high-speed train cab noise.

Abstract: To study the dispersion of fuel droplets in the supersonic flow and reveal the momentum and heat exchanges between two phases, a large eddy simulation (LES) and particle Lagrangian tracking model were employed to numerically simulate two-phase mixing layer flows, using the one-way coupling method. The velocity fluctuation disturbances were added to inspire the flow instabilities. The motions of droplets in different diameters and droplets’ response to the large scale eddies were analyzed. The results indicated that droplets of 1micro diameter below are corresponded with the motions of coherent vortexes in the mixing layer. The more intense momentum and heat exchange are performed with decreasing the droplet’s diameter. The well mixing of fuel droplets in turbulence would make the combustion preparedness more sufficient. The research conclusions are of important academic value for further analyzing the two-phase dynamics in the scramjet.

Abstract: In order to investigate the bending and mixing characteristics in a vertical jet issuing into a swirling cross-flow, large eddy simulation method was employed to simulate the flow field of a jet in swirling cross-flow. Several jet to cross-flow velocity ratios (r=15, 30, 60) were investigated. The numerical results were compared to the experimental data measured from a phase tunable laser and CCD system. The Reynolds number Re based on the characteristic length of the cross-flow tunnel and the jet velocity lies between 22,537 and 90,146. Numerical results showed that the penetration depth of the vertical jet maintains nearly unchanged when the jet to cross-flow velocity ratio is large enough (r>30), which agreed well with the experimental data and was different from the flow field of jet in straight cross-flow. On the other hand, the case of r=60 obtained largest spread width, and the spread width maintains relatively large in a large penetration zone, which is consist with the experimental finding.

Abstract: Blade hydrofoil has a vital impact on efficiency of energy conversion of hydro turbine which is the core device in harnessing tidal current energy. In this paper, lattice Boltzmann method, combined with large eddy simulation (LBM-LES), where Smagorinsky model adopted, was proposed to simulate and analyze the performance of blade hydrofoil in tidal current flow with high Reynolds number in engineering application and solved the problem of instability when simulating flow with high Reynolds number using traditional lattice Boltzmann method. The results of simulation were verified by comparing with available experiment data and literatures.
